
Stampede Acquire Kevin Murphy
Published on January 4, 2014 under NBA G League (G League)
Idaho Stampede News Release
BOISE, Idaho, January 4, 2014 - The Idaho Stampede has added guard Kevin Murphy to the active roster. He is expected to join the team and be in uniform tonight when the Stampede host the Rio Grande Valley Vipers.
Murphy (6-6, 185, Tennessee Tech) was drafted in the second round of the 2012 NBA Draft by the Utah Jazz. The shooting guard played in 17 games for Utah during the 2012-13 season. During that same season, Murphy played in 14 games on assignment for the Reno Bighorns, averaging 13.2 points and 3.1 rebounds.
To make room for Murphy on the active roster, the Stampede has waived guard Reggie Hamilton.
Murphy is expected to wear number 33 and make his Stampede debut tonight against Rio Grande Valley.
